Cerebral Cortex
The outer layer of nerve tissue of the cerebrum of the brain, involved in memory, attention, thought, and consciousness.
Cerebrum
The largest part of the brain, responsible for voluntary motor functions, sensory perception, thought, reasoning, and memory.
ICD-10-CM Coding Guidelines
Official rules and conventions for using the International Classification of Diseases, 10th Revision, Clinical Modification coding system.
Dominant Side
The dominant side refers to the side of a person's body that is most frequently used and is stronger or more skilled, often determined as the right or left side in terms of handedness and footedness.
